Region X version 1.6 is available at
http://xvi.rpc1.org.
It's an Universal Binary and has been tested on MacOS X 10.3.0 and up. Yes, MacOS X 10.3.0 is able to run universal binaries, of course only the PowerPC part. It seems OS X has always been able to.
If you are running an older version of Mac OS X, you may try this universal version, it should work. But if you have trouble, a PowerPC-only version is also available. I'd like reports from people running it on older MacOS X (up to 10.3.x).
